%0 Journal Article %A Huedo Cuesta, Eduardo %A Moreno Vozmediano, Rafael Aurelio %A Santiago Montero, Rubén Manuel %A Martín Llorente, Ignacio %T Opportunistic Deployment of Distributed Edge Clouds for Latency-critical Applications %D 2021 %@ 1570-7873 %U https://hdl.handle.net/20.500.14352/7168 %X The growing number of latency-critical applications are posing novel challenges for network operators, cloud/hosting companies, and application providers. Edge Computing is the strongest candidate for providing low-latency responses, but it is not yet clear what edge infrastructures will be like. This paper introduces a new platform for enabling an edge infrastructure according to a disaggregated distributed cloud architecture and an opportunistic model based on bare-metal providers. Results from a multi-server online gaming application deployed in a real geo-distributed edge infrastructure show the feasibility, performance and cost efficiency of the solution. %~
